Soul Saga now supports Linux!

Soul Saga runs on the Unity Game Engine, which officially supports recent versions of Ubuntu. Other versions of Linux may work, but Unity does not seem to officially support them. If you try another Linux version, please post the results here so others can know which versions work!

Note
You may need to make sure the x86_64 files are allowed to be run as executable. On Ubuntu you can find a checkbox for that in the file properties dialog.

Unity Game Engine Woes

This bug is what is known as a "native" crash, which means that there is something wrong inside of Unity's core source code. Because Unity is "closed source", I am unable to look at the code myself or even recruit help to fix the bug because I cannot gain access to the source code unless I pay a (very) large amount of money.

For a while now I've been exchanging e-mail's with Unity's QA representative. The representative has been sympathetic and courteous regarding the situation, but unfortunately no tangible progress has been made to resolve this bug.

Some key points of the correspondence have been:
  • I have sent a bug report and project with the reproducible bug to Unity.
  • The Unity team has acknowledged and reproduced the bug on their end.
  • The bug has also been reported by other developers, but appears to be rare.
  • Neither I nor Unity have been able to find a temporary "work-around".
  • Unity has said there's nothing more I can do to resolve the bug.
  • There is no timeline on fixing the bug.
  • I can only wait until Unity's core development team has time to fix the bug.
This native engine crash is affecting both the compiled game build (the files you receive) and the engine's editor (which I create the game in). The breadth and consistency of the crashing is now blocking productive development, preventing me from both releasing early access to you and even continuing to create the game.

World Map


Above you'll find Soul Saga's world map, illustrated by the talented Gracie Cole.

You might recall that Soul Saga's world is split into three layers:
  • Medonia
  • the Tempest Reef
  • the surface world of Oterra
The explorable areas of the first Soul Saga game focuses on Mithos and his friends in their younger years and their adventures among the floating sky islands of Medonia.  The world map above illustrates the broad layout of Medonia, which includes:
  • Dunhaven, the capital city of Medonia and seat of the Guild Senate.
  • Tanglewood, a deadly forest grown out of the roots of the mysterious Dragontree.
  • Rustbelt, the abandoned junkyard of ancient, forbidden technology.
The explorable area of Medonia is an open world design.  If you see it, you can fly there!  The world is split up into a 7x6 grid, identified similar to a spreadsheet with a combination of letters and numbers.  If you look close enough during your adventures, you'll find that each area has something of interest in it: forgotten wonders, epic flying bosses, treasure, and even hidden dungeons.
